Hamilton Park Montessori School located in Jersey City NJ seeks to add a STEM /Science teacher for the 2024-25 school year.  

OurMontessori Middle School, an innovative, integrated studies/project-based is seeking a Middle School (6th, 7thand 8thgrades) Digital Technology and Science Teacher

 

Approximately half the position will be science, and the other half digital technology.

The Science/Technology Teacher is responsible for maintaining up-to-date teaching techniques to provide middle school science students with a quality educational experience in science class. This includes the development of and execution of middle school science curricula that focus on inquiry-based experiences, multiple levels of material engagement, and the use of scientific tools and technology. There is an emphasis on hands-on work that includes data collection, results communication and conceptual synthesis, and individual student projects with an aim to explore various areas of science.

 

In the area of technology, the teacher is responsible to develop student interest, ability, talent, and skill in the use of technology.  The teacher works with students to enrich their understanding and experience of the world of technology by introducing them to coding skills and various programs.  The technology teacher will work closely with other teachers to promote the integration of technology throughout the Middle School.
